Output 7ec868c2a0d3c30c732963bab816bcdbfb95c9e0a52523990d5025555e261f25:0

value
2500000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c67bfd019673afd892da6e5569fb778115d99c78 OP_EQUALVERIFY OP_CHECKSIG
address
1K6VKqmqqrw5y9baoHBKY1PeR37quSHAEp
transaction
7ec868c2a0d3c30c732963bab816bcdbfb95c9e0a52523990d5025555e261f25
confirmations
685895
spent
true